What Are Integrated Cookers and Hobs?
Integrated cookers and hobs describe cooking appliances that are built into the kitchen cabinetry, offering a smooth look and making the most of the usage of area. Integrated appliances are developed to blend with the aesthetic of the kitchen rather than standing apart like standard designs.
Kinds Of Integrated Cookers and Hobs
Normally, integrated cooking appliances consist of:
Integrated Hobs: These are cooktops that fit flush into the kitchen countertop. Space Optimization
Integrated cookers and hobs are ideal for little kitchen areas. By embedding the cooking appliances into kitchen cabinetry, homeowners can use their kitchen space more efficiently, leaving more space for meal preparation and movement.
2. Aesthetic Appeal
These appliances provide a streamlined and modern-day want to the kitchen. The ability to choose surfaces and incorporate them into the surrounding cabinets creates a unified style that improves the general appearance of the kitchen.
3. Enhanced Functionality
Integrated cookers and hobs typically feature advanced innovation functions, such as wise controls, timers, and cooking presets, improving user experience and making it possible for effective cooking.
4. Improved Safety
Lots of integrated hobs include precaution such as kid locks and automatic shut-off features. This makes them much safer than conventional freestanding designs, particularly in households with kids.
5. Increased Resale Value
Modern homes with integrated appliances typically attract higher resale worths. Possible buyers search for sleek styles and contemporary benefits, making integrated cooks and hobs a sensible financial investment.

What is the difference in between built-in and integrated cookers?
Answer: Built-in cookers are developed to be set up within kitchen cabinetry, whereas integrated cookers are developed to flawlessly mix with the cabinets for a more cohesive look.
2. Are integrated appliances more costly?
Response: Generally, integrated appliances might have a greater upfront cost compared to freestanding systems since of their style and the installation requirements. However, they can provide long-lasting savings in energy performance.
3. Can I set up integrated cookers and hobs myself?
Answer: While some property owners may have the ability to handle the installation themselves, employing a professional is recommended to guarantee appropriate fit and function, especially for gas appliances.
4. Are integrated cookers and hobs much easier to clean up?
Response: Integrated hobs typically have fewer crevices, making them easier to clean. Nevertheless, the particular cleansing requirements will depend upon the materials utilized in the device.
5. What should I examine before buying?
Answer: Check the size of your kitchen space, cooking requirements, energy efficiency rankings, and compatibility with existing kitchen cabinetry.
